Family friendly hiking trails around Larsmosjön offer a unique blend of land and water exploration within Finland's largest artificial freshwater lake region. The area is characterized by an archipelago environment with over 360 islands, providing diverse landscapes for outdoor activities. Trails wind through forests and varied terrain, with well-maintained paths and amenities for hikers. Shorter children's trails are also available, enhanced with engaging information signs.

Larsmosjön offers a fantastic selection of nearly 20 family-friendly hiking trails. These routes range from easy walks perfect for younger children to more moderate adventures for active families, ensuring there's something for everyone to enjoy.
The trails around Larsmosjön wind through a diverse landscape, characteristic of its unique archipelago environment. You'll experience a blend of forest and land trails, often with scenic views of the lake and its numerous islands. Many paths feature well-maintained sections with slats over wet areas, making for comfortable walking.
Yes, Larsmo is well-equipped for its youngest adventurers! The municipality maintains shorter children's trails, typically between 750 to 1000 meters in length. These paths are designed to be engaging, often featuring interesting information signs and activities to keep little ones entertained.
The hiking trails around Larsmosjön are thoughtfully equipped for comfort and convenience. You'll find essential amenities such as rest areas, wind shelters, and outhouses. Many shelters also come with fireplaces or barbecue huts, perfect for a family picnic or a warm break.
Absolutely! Many of the trails are designed as circular routes, allowing you to start and end at the same point. A great option for families looking for an easy circular walk is the Grill Hut loop from Larsmo, which is about 7.1 km long and takes less than two hours.

For families seeking a slightly longer and more challenging hike, the Bosund Hiking Trail is a great choice. It's about 8.7 km long and offers beautiful scenery, taking around two hours to complete at a family-friendly pace.
Yes, parking is generally available at the starting points of the main hiking trails around Larsmosjön. The trails are well-integrated into the local infrastructure, making access convenient for families traveling by car.
Larsmosjön offers beautiful hiking experiences throughout the year. Spring and autumn provide vibrant colors and comfortable temperatures, while summer is perfect for combining hikes with other recreational activities on the lake. Even winter can be magical for walks, with the right gear.
If your family is up for a longer adventure, the Eugmo Hiking Trail is an excellent option. Spanning over 12 kilometers, it offers a more extensive exploration of the region's natural beauty and can be enjoyed as a full-day outing with plenty of stops.
The Larsmoleden is an extensive trail system totaling 44 kilometers, offering diverse options for hikers.
